Description from the owner:
"Matching numbers 1960 Austin Healey 3000. British Motor Company
Heritage Trust verified. Multiple award winning car: Third Place,
All British Car Show, May 18, 1997; Second Place, All British Motor
Vehicle Show, May 19, 2013. Rare 2 seater and first year of the
Austin Healey 3000 (prior years were 100-6). Originally ivory
white, it was painted in red with a white two-tone vinyl wrap
(which can be removed if you desire an all red car).
Engine, transmission and rear end all rebuilt by prior owner who
was a certified mechanic. New rear shocks, thermostat, hoses. New
interior of black with red piping. Runs and drives great. Three
owner car. First owner was a UC California professor who owned the
car approximately 9 years (and sold it because he wanted to buy a
Ford Pinto). Second owner (1970-2019) was certified mechanic. With
the exception of a few years in Seattle, Washington, car spent all
of its time in California."
Older restoration that still shows well. Good driver. Overdrive
works great. I have added a couple of recent pictures of the car
before the white vinyl was added to the sides.
